Definition of net migration - Reverso English Dictionary
Noun
demographyTECH. difference between number entering and number leaving a place over timeTECH.
- Net migration increased last year as more workers arrived than left.
- The census report shows net migration turning negative for rural districts.
- Policy changes are expected to reduce net migration over the next decade.
